Gov Okpebholo Warns Appointees Against Profit-Making in Public Office

Gov Okpebholo Warns Appointees Against Profit-Making in Public Office

Governor Okpebholo has issued a warning to public office appointees, emphasizing that holding public office should not be for personal profit or gain. The governor's statement underscores the importance of integrity and public service in governance.

This directive aims to curb corruption and ensure that public officials prioritize the welfare of the people over personal enrichment.
